The Basics of Installment Loans
Before diving into the specifics of installment loans in Allgood, let’s go over some general information about this type of loan. First, it’s important to know that installment loans are legal in Alabama, and they are regulated by the Alabama State Banking Department.
Installment loans are offered by lenders of all kinds, from banks to credit unions to online lenders. Typically, they are unsecured loans, which means that borrowers do not have to put up any collateral, like a car or home, to secure the loan.
The repayment terms for installment loans vary depending on the lender and the borrower’s unique financial situation. Repayment periods can range from a few months to several years. Generally, the longer the repayment period, the lower the monthly payment, but the higher the total interest paid.

Benefits and Risks of Installment Loans
Like any type of loan, installment loans come with both benefits and risks. One benefit of installment loans is that they provide borrowers with a predictable repayment schedule. Because the monthly payments and interest rates are fixed, borrowers can plan ahead and budget accordingly.
Another benefit of installment loans is that they can be a more accessible option for borrowers who may not qualify for a traditional bank loan. This is because installment loans are offered by a variety of lenders, including online lenders, who may be more willing to work with borrowers who have less-than-perfect credit.
However, there are also risks to consider. One risk is that installment loans can be expensive, especially if you have a high interest rate or a long repayment period. You may end up paying more in interest than the amount you borrowed.
Another risk is that if you’re unable to make your monthly payments on time, you may face additional fees and penalties, or even default on the loan, which can negatively impact your credit score.
